Exploring the thermodynamics of disordered materials with quantum computing
A quantum annealer is employed to search for low energy states on complex energy landscapes of disordered materials.

Quantum computing to speed up fluid simulations
Smoothed particle hydrodynamics (SPH) is a computational method for simulating fluid mechanics. It is often used for solving astrophysics problems and a wide range of engineering areas. Despite its ...
